正在显示
3 个修改的文件
包含
42 行增加
和
3 行删除
| @@ -36,7 +36,7 @@ class Count extends Command | @@ -36,7 +36,7 @@ class Count extends Command | ||
| 36 | */ | 36 | */ |
| 37 | public function handle() | 37 | public function handle() |
| 38 | { | 38 | { |
| 39 | - $list = DB::table('gl_project') | 39 | + $list = DB::table('gl_project')->where('gl_project.extend_type','!=',5) |
| 40 | ->leftJoin('gl_project_deploy_build', 'gl_project.id', '=', 'gl_project_deploy_build.project_id') | 40 | ->leftJoin('gl_project_deploy_build', 'gl_project.id', '=', 'gl_project_deploy_build.project_id') |
| 41 | ->leftJoin('gl_project_deploy_optimize', 'gl_project.id', '=', 'gl_project_deploy_optimize.project_id') | 41 | ->leftJoin('gl_project_deploy_optimize', 'gl_project.id', '=', 'gl_project_deploy_optimize.project_id') |
| 42 | ->select($this->selectParam())->get()->toArray(); | 42 | ->select($this->selectParam())->get()->toArray(); |
| @@ -151,6 +151,7 @@ class Count extends Command | @@ -151,6 +151,7 @@ class Count extends Command | ||
| 151 | public function selectParam(){ | 151 | public function selectParam(){ |
| 152 | $select = [ | 152 | $select = [ |
| 153 | 'gl_project.id AS user_id', | 153 | 'gl_project.id AS user_id', |
| 154 | + 'gl_project.extend_type AS extend_type', | ||
| 154 | 'gl_project_deploy_build.test_domain AS test_domain', | 155 | 'gl_project_deploy_build.test_domain AS test_domain', |
| 155 | 'gl_project_deploy_optimize.domain AS domain', | 156 | 'gl_project_deploy_optimize.domain AS domain', |
| 156 | 'gl_project_deploy_build.project_id AS project_id', | 157 | 'gl_project_deploy_build.project_id AS project_id', |
| @@ -34,7 +34,7 @@ class InquiryMonthlyCount extends Command | @@ -34,7 +34,7 @@ class InquiryMonthlyCount extends Command | ||
| 34 | * @time :2023/6/30 9:32 | 34 | * @time :2023/6/30 9:32 |
| 35 | */ | 35 | */ |
| 36 | public function handle(){ | 36 | public function handle(){ |
| 37 | - $list = DB::table('gl_project') | 37 | + $list = DB::table('gl_project')->where('gl_project.extend_type','!=',5) |
| 38 | ->leftJoin('gl_project_deploy_build', 'gl_project.id', '=', 'gl_project_deploy_build.project_id') | 38 | ->leftJoin('gl_project_deploy_build', 'gl_project.id', '=', 'gl_project_deploy_build.project_id') |
| 39 | ->leftJoin('gl_project_deploy_optimize', 'gl_project.id', '=', 'gl_project_deploy_optimize.project_id') | 39 | ->leftJoin('gl_project_deploy_optimize', 'gl_project.id', '=', 'gl_project_deploy_optimize.project_id') |
| 40 | ->select($this->selectParam())->get()->toArray(); | 40 | ->select($this->selectParam())->get()->toArray(); |
| @@ -167,6 +167,7 @@ class InquiryMonthlyCount extends Command | @@ -167,6 +167,7 @@ class InquiryMonthlyCount extends Command | ||
| 167 | public function selectParam(){ | 167 | public function selectParam(){ |
| 168 | $select = [ | 168 | $select = [ |
| 169 | 'gl_project.id AS user_id', | 169 | 'gl_project.id AS user_id', |
| 170 | + 'gl_project.extend_type AS extend_type', | ||
| 170 | 'gl_project_deploy_build.test_domain AS test_domain', | 171 | 'gl_project_deploy_build.test_domain AS test_domain', |
| 171 | 'gl_project_deploy_optimize.domain AS domain', | 172 | 'gl_project_deploy_optimize.domain AS domain', |
| 172 | 'gl_project_deploy_build.project_id AS project_id', | 173 | 'gl_project_deploy_build.project_id AS project_id', |
| @@ -28,6 +28,10 @@ class ImageController extends Controller | @@ -28,6 +28,10 @@ class ImageController extends Controller | ||
| 28 | 28 | ||
| 29 | public $cache = '';//缓存数据 | 29 | public $cache = '';//缓存数据 |
| 30 | 30 | ||
| 31 | + public $map; | ||
| 32 | + | ||
| 33 | + public $param; | ||
| 34 | + | ||
| 31 | public $upload_location = 0;//是否同步到cos | 35 | public $upload_location = 0;//是否同步到cos |
| 32 | //上传图片类型 | 36 | //上传图片类型 |
| 33 | public $image_type = [ | 37 | public $image_type = [ |
| @@ -45,9 +49,42 @@ class ImageController extends Controller | @@ -45,9 +49,42 @@ class ImageController extends Controller | ||
| 45 | $this->param = $this->request->all(); | 49 | $this->param = $this->request->all(); |
| 46 | $this->config = config('filesystems.disks.upload'); | 50 | $this->config = config('filesystems.disks.upload'); |
| 47 | $this->uploads = config('upload.default_image'); | 51 | $this->uploads = config('upload.default_image'); |
| 52 | + $this->get_param(); | ||
| 48 | } | 53 | } |
| 49 | 54 | ||
| 50 | /** | 55 | /** |
| 56 | + * @remark :参数过滤 | ||
| 57 | + * @name :get_param | ||
| 58 | + * @author :lyh | ||
| 59 | + * @method :post | ||
| 60 | + * @time :2023/8/14 14:27 | ||
| 61 | + */ | ||
| 62 | + public function get_param(){ | ||
| 63 | + $param = $this->param; | ||
| 64 | + foreach ($param as $k => $v){ | ||
| 65 | + if(is_array($v)){ | ||
| 66 | + continue; | ||
| 67 | + } | ||
| 68 | + switch ($k){ | ||
| 69 | + case "order": | ||
| 70 | + $this->order = $v; | ||
| 71 | + break; | ||
| 72 | + case 'page': | ||
| 73 | + $this->page = $v; | ||
| 74 | + break; | ||
| 75 | + case 'row': | ||
| 76 | + $this->row = $v; | ||
| 77 | + break; | ||
| 78 | + case "status": | ||
| 79 | + $this->map['status'] = $v; | ||
| 80 | + break; | ||
| 81 | + default: | ||
| 82 | + $this->map[$k] = $v; | ||
| 83 | + break; | ||
| 84 | + } | ||
| 85 | + } | ||
| 86 | + } | ||
| 87 | + /** | ||
| 51 | * @name :index | 88 | * @name :index |
| 52 | * @author :lyh | 89 | * @author :lyh |
| 53 | * @method :post | 90 | * @method :post |
| @@ -300,7 +337,7 @@ class ImageController extends Controller | @@ -300,7 +337,7 @@ class ImageController extends Controller | ||
| 300 | */ | 337 | */ |
| 301 | public function getImageList(){ | 338 | public function getImageList(){ |
| 302 | $imageModel = new ImageModel(); | 339 | $imageModel = new ImageModel(); |
| 303 | - $lists = $imageModel->list($this->param,$order = 'id'); | 340 | + $lists = $imageModel->lists($this->map,$this->page,$this->row,$order = 'id'); |
| 304 | foreach ($lists as $k => $v){ | 341 | foreach ($lists as $k => $v){ |
| 305 | $v['image_link'] = getImageUrl($v['hash']); | 342 | $v['image_link'] = getImageUrl($v['hash']); |
| 306 | $lists[$k] = $v; | 343 | $lists[$k] = $v; |
-
请 注册 或 登录 后发表评论